This dataset card contains data from the original Basenji project. The original Basenji dataset has two main limitations:

  1. Format: Data is stored in TensorFlow format, which is not directly compatible with PyTorch workflows
  2. Cost: Users need to pay Google Cloud storage fees to download the data

To facilitate PyTorch-based training, we have downloaded and converted the data to H5 format for our research usage (https://huggingface.co/papers/2506.01833). With permission from the original Basenji authors, we are releasing the H5-formatted data here for free access.

πŸ“¦ File Splitting & Reconstruction

Since the training files exceed 50GB and cannot be directly uploaded to πŸ€— Hugging Face, we split them using the following commands:

split -b 45G -d -a 2 human_train.h5 human_train_part_
split -b 45G -d -a 2 mouse_train.h5 mouse_train_part_

After downloading all part files, you need to reconstruct the original H5 files:

# Reconstruct human_train.h5
cat human_train_part_* > human_train.h5

# Reconstruct mouse_train.h5  
cat mouse_train_part_* > mouse_train.h5
